The couple touched down in the UK over the weekend for their first visit since Queen Elizabeth II's Platinum Jubilee celebrations in June.

They also stepped out in Manchester on Monday for the One Young World summit, where Meghan gave the keynote speech.

The Sussexes then made their next stop in Germany yesterday for the Invictus Games event, where they did a walkabout to meet with fans as they marked the one-year countdown to the competition coming to Dusseldorf.

During his remarks, Prince Harry expressed his excitement at the prospect of the future Invictus Games taking place against the background of the Rhine.
